Bitcoin Forum
June 16, 2024, 08:48:16 PM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: Ищу серьёзные вычислительные мощности  (Read 765 times)
Lois (OP)
Member
**
Offline Offline

Activity: 81
Merit: 10


View Profile
July 10, 2013, 01:14:44 PM
 #1

Я хочу создать шахматную программу, но проблема в том, что она на моём компе будет делать ход очевидно за 80 часов, что неприемлимо.
Я сейчас хочу выяснить что там творится в этой области ( так как никогда этой темой не занимался). В общем там работает рендом и я пока не знаю насколько повысится его скорость при увеличении мощности.
Поэтому надо сделать ряд шагов, самый первый выяснить сколько времени разыгрывается одна партия ( в тестовой программе). На моём компе на одну партию уходит в среднем 1.8 секунды.
В общем надо протестировать программу. Если идея , что с увеличением мощности время розыгрыша партии уменьшится, то буду создавать рабочую программу и понадобится играть с шахматы. Это я готов делать на платной основе!
В общем вот программа для теста
Я разработал идею рендомных шахмат. Суть её в том, что фигуры делают случайные ходы, случайно выбранными фигурами и превращения пешек в другие фигуры также случайное.
Пользуясь этой идеей можно создавать крайне интересные шахматные задачи.
Вот программа, которая решает некоторые виды задач
Вот exe для Win32,
http://yadi.sk/d/rbZ4G9G_6S94A
randomchess.exe FEN TESTSCOUNT [--print-moves]
FEN — начальная позиция (внимание, конь — S, не N)
TESTSCOUNT — количество партий
--print-moves — распечатывать ходы, опционально

Пуск — Выполнить — command
c:    нажать enter
cd c:\ нажать enter
randomchess\randomchess.exe rsbqkbsr/pppppppp/8/8/8/8/PPPPPPPP/RSBQKBSR 1000  нажать enter

Формат FEN можно скопировать вот здесь
http://www.chessvideos.tv/chess-diagram-generator.php

Предельная задача
4k3/8/8/1pBp1p1p/1PbP3P/5P2/8/4K3
rPman
Legendary
*
Offline Offline

Activity: 1120
Merit: 1069


View Profile WWW
July 10, 2013, 02:05:35 PM
 #2

обратись к MrSoch с его мегафермой - https://bitcointalk.org/index.php?topic=234357.msg2477397#msg2477397
Или же закажи себе у амазона, там для некоторых задач можно получить отличный кластер за 'копеечки' за считанные минуты (регается аккаунт, прописывается кредитка и несколькими кликами запускается инстанс хоть с виндой хоть с linux, оплата после - ежемесячная, по факту траты ресурсов)

Здесь не может находиться ваша реклама Smiley
Protect a future of bitcoin, use p2pool
Donation in BTC: 19fv5yYtfWZ9jQNjx2ncmu1TTrvg5CczZe
Lois (OP)
Member
**
Offline Offline

Activity: 81
Merit: 10


View Profile
July 10, 2013, 02:47:51 PM
 #3

обратись к MrSoch с его мегафермой - https://bitcointalk.org/index.php?topic=234357.msg2477397#msg2477397
Или же закажи себе у амазона, там для некоторых задач можно получить отличный кластер за 'копеечки' за считанные минуты (регается аккаунт, прописывается кредитка и несколькими кликами запускается инстанс хоть с виндой хоть с linux, оплата после - ежемесячная, по факту траты ресурсов)

блин, похоже там не несколько кликов...
http://habrahabr.ru/post/135713/
http://cloudzone.ru/community/blogs/iaas/25.html
Наверное гораздо легче найти специалиста на плату, тем более мне это надо не на долгое время, а просто проверить идею. Если она работает, тогда можно ещё о чём то говорить... .
lexxus
Sr. Member
****
Offline Offline

Activity: 309
Merit: 250


View Profile
July 10, 2013, 03:41:58 PM
 #4

Интеренсо сможете ли вы побить так Рыбку.
Она тоже делает Monte Carlo, но это идет как доп. инструмент анализа
http://en.chessbase.com/home/TabId/211/PostId/4005075
Lois (OP)
Member
**
Offline Offline

Activity: 81
Merit: 10


View Profile
July 10, 2013, 04:05:30 PM
 #5

Интеренсо сможете ли вы побить так Рыбку.
Она тоже делает Monte Carlo, но это идет как доп. инструмент анализа
http://en.chessbase.com/home/TabId/211/PostId/4005075

Рыбка вообще-то была чемпионом мира и долгое время, но потом её дисквалифицировали за то что якобы разработчик использовал код от другой программы с открытым кодом.
В моём случае я хочу получить больше научный результат- меня интересует как именно она играет. Я думаю пару партий будет достаточно, чтобы это понять!!!
А как Вы думаете, она вообще способна хоть что-то делать?
Некоторые думают, что это всё будут чисто случайные ходы!!!
Кстати, сейчас я выяснил, что очевидно смогу и на своём компе всё сделать ( просто запустил штук 7 таких программ одновременно, комп всё выдержал), так что на просчёт хода у меня уйдёт 4 часа. Конечно тоже очень много, но можно сыграть одну партию!!!
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!